摘要
In the present work, shifting of Fermi level of MoS2 nanosheets due to decoration of Au nanoparticles (Au NPs) is reported. Au NPs are grown on MoS2 nanosheets by chemical reduction method. The structural analysis of pristine MoS2 and Au NPs decorated MoS2 has been done using X-ray diffraction and transmission electron microscopy. The effect of Au NPs decoration on the Fermi energy level of MoS2 nanosheets have been monitored by scanning Kelvin probe microscopy, which measures the work function in terms of contact potential difference. The work function of pristine MoS2 is found to be 4.994 eV, and it increases linearly for Au-MoS2 with increasing concentration of Au NPs. The gradual increase in the work function values indicate a systematic shifting of Fermi energy level of MoS2 towards valence band due to decoration of Au NPs. (C) 2016 AIP Publishing LLC.
